Proposed Development
Permission for alterations to the approved Reg. Ref. 2360555 as follows: (i) Adjustment of the ridge height and eaves height of the original cottage; (ii) Alterations to the approved glass link between the cottage and the extension; (iii) Relocation of pedestrian entrance next to cottage southwards, and provision of new timber gate and associated landscaping to facilitate new pedestrian entrance; (iv) Alteration of condition 1(b) to remove the reference to seeking compliance within 3 months; (v) and all other associated engineering works, landscaping, and ancillary works necessary to facilitate the development
